Transaction 32b23a31e94469088fcd34b7502f824475452e6c3d7f063624c1baeaa5f42e8c

1 Input
2 Outputs
  • 32b23a31e94469088fcd34b7502f824475452e6c3d7f063624c1baeaa5f42e8c:0
  • value  100516537
    address  1Knwib5udxMA26LAsxhsR6cWBsQYzDxxx4
  • 32b23a31e94469088fcd34b7502f824475452e6c3d7f063624c1baeaa5f42e8c:1
  • value  3295051186
    address  17mHPMZQrgTeBvrkyDM9cy9qwpJJ88GpbK